// PlaceLimitOrder places a new limit order. Orders can only be placed if the
|
|
// account has sufficient funds. Once an order is placed, account funds
|
|
// will be put on hold for the duration of the order. How much and which funds
|
|
// are put on hold depends on the order type and parameters specified.
|
|
//
|
|
// GENERAL PARAMS
|
|
// clientRef - [optional] Order ID selected by you to identify your order
|
|
// side - buy or sell
|
|
// productID - A valid product id
|
|
// stp - [optional] Self-trade prevention flag
|
|
//
|
|
// LIMIT ORDER PARAMS
|
|
// price - Price per bitcoin
|
|
// amount - Amount of BTC to buy or sell
|
|
// timeInforce - [optional] GTC, GTT, IOC, or FOK (default is GTC)
|
|
// cancelAfter - [optional] min, hour, day * Requires time_in_force to be GTT
|
|
// postOnly - [optional] Post only flag Invalid when time_in_force is IOC or FOK
|
|
func (c *CoinbasePro) PlaceLimitOrder(clientRef string, price, amount float64, side, timeInforce, cancelAfter, productID, stp string, postOnly bool) (string, error) {
|
|
resp := GeneralizedOrderResponse{}
|
|
req := make(map[string]interface{})
|
|
req["type"] = "limit"
|
|
req["price"] = strconv.FormatFloat(price, 'f', -1, 64)
|
|
req["size"] = strconv.FormatFloat(amount, 'f', -1, 64)
|
|
req["side"] = side
|
|
req["product_id"] = productID
|
|
|
|
if cancelAfter != "" {
|
|
req["cancel_after"] = cancelAfter
|
|
}
|
|
if timeInforce != "" {
|
|
req["time_in_foce"] = timeInforce
|
|
}
|
|
if clientRef != "" {
|
|
req["client_oid"] = clientRef
|
|
}
|
|
if stp != "" {
|
|
req["stp"] = stp
|
|
}
|
|
if postOnly {
|
|
req["post_only"] = postOnly
|
|
}
|
|
|
|
err := c.SendAuthenticatedHTTPRequest(http.MethodPost, coinbaseproOrders, req, &resp)
|
|
if err != nil {
|
|
return "", err
|
|
}
|
|
|
|
return resp.ID, nil
|
|
}

// SendAuthenticatedHTTPRequest sends an authenticated HTTP reque
|
|
func (c *CoinbasePro) SendAuthenticatedHTTPRequest(method, path string, params map[string]interface{}, result interface{}) (err error) {
|
|
if !c.AuthenticatedAPISupport {
|
|
return fmt.Errorf(exchange.WarningAuthenticatedRequestWithoutCredentialsSet, c.Name)
|
|
}
|
|
|
|
payload := []byte("")
|
|
|
|
if params != nil {
|
|
payload, err = common.JSONEncode(params)
|
|
if err != nil {
|
|
return errors.New("sendAuthenticatedHTTPRequest: Unable to JSON request")
|
|
}
|
|
|
|
if c.Verbose {
|
|
log.Debugf("Request JSON: %s\n", payload)
|
|
}
|
|
}
|
|
|
|
nonce := c.Nonce.GetValue(c.Name, false).String()
|
|
message := nonce + method + "/" + path + string(payload)
|
|
hmac := common.GetHMAC(common.HashSHA256, []byte(message), []byte(c.APISecret))
|
|
headers := make(map[string]string)
|
|
headers["CB-ACCESS-SIGN"] = common.Base64Encode(hmac)
|
|
headers["CB-ACCESS-TIMESTAMP"] = nonce
|
|
headers["CB-ACCESS-KEY"] = c.APIKey
|
|
headers["CB-ACCESS-PASSPHRASE"] = c.ClientID
|
|
headers["Content-Type"] = "application/json"
|
|
|
|
return c.SendPayload(method, c.APIUrl+path, headers, bytes.NewBuffer(payload), result, true, c.Verbose)
|
|
}
